Shadowing Impact on LoRa LPWAN Radio Links

LoRaWAN is expected to be one of the key elements of the Internet of Things using long range, low power wireless telecommunications. LoRaWAN enables end appliances to communicate within a single hop through a gateway to the Internet. These gateways serve to unify two end devices with a central network server which is the transparent pathway of messages from the end devices. This technology, which combines long range, low battery consumption and secure data transmission is proving to be very popular in Internet of Things networks that wireless network carriers are introducing. However, the public inventory of the technology is not as through an assessment. The main purpose of this paper is to study the influence of shadowing over LoRaWAN networks and determine the performance in terms of packet loss ratio for different physical layer configurations. This shows that the intended performance has significant performance variances that are sufficiently disruptive when shadowing is taken into consideration.
